Cyber security insurance - what it covers and why Australian businesses need it

Cyber security insurance covers the financial fallout when your systems or data are attacked - hacks, breaches, ransomware. The policy funds legal fees, recovery, notification costs and the income you lose while you're down.

The catch: cyber policies vary wildly on exclusions, waiting periods and sub-limits. Two policies at the same premium can pay out very differently. That's what we compare - not just the price.

What's Included

What's included - standard covers in a cyber security policy

Network Security & Privacy Liability

Unauthorised access, data theft and privacy breaches affecting customers or staff.

Business Interruption

Lost income and extra costs while a cyber event has you slowed or stopped.

Media Liability

Defamation, copyright or plagiarism claims arising from your digital content.

Errors & Omissions

A failure in your systems costs a client money - this covers the claim.

Cyber Extortion

Ransomware response - negotiation costs and, where legal, the ransom itself.

Privacy Breach Support

Customer notification, credit monitoring and regulatory reporting after a breach.

Legal Defence Costs

Legal fees and court costs when defending claims from a cyber incident.

Regulatory Defence & Fines

Fines and investigation defence costs under privacy and data laws.

Electronic Media Liability

Claims over published digital content - blogs, social media, email campaigns.

Crisis Management

PR and communications support to protect your reputation after an attack.

Who Needs This

Who needs cyber security insurance

Finance & Banking

Large volumes of sensitive financial data - one of the most targeted sectors anywhere.

Healthcare Providers

Patient records are gold to attackers, and breaches carry strict regulatory consequences.

Retail & eCommerce

Payment data at scale - one breach can expose thousands of customers.

IT & Tech Providers

A target twice over: attacked directly, and liable if your product exposes clients.

Any Business with Digital Data

If you store, process or transmit customer data, you're a target. Full stop.
